Stingrays Night of Shenanigans - Fun Meet
Hammond Park
Start: 7:30 PM
End: 9:30 PM (estimated)

A fun meet with fun relays. 

Use this Google Form to sign up for the meet.

Noodle Relay: Each swimmer swims a lap with the pool noodle! *Mini rays can join this event* Pool noodles will be provided by the team. (Four swimmers per relay).

Kick board Tower Relay: Each swimmer swims a lap holding the kick board. The first swimmer has one kick board. The second swimmer has 2 kick boards on top of each other. The third swimmer has 3 kick boards and the fourth swimmer swims with 4 kick boards. Kick boards will be provided by the team. (Four swimmers per relay).

Medley Relay: Each swimmer swims one lap of a different stroke. The order is backstroke, breaststroke, butterfly, freestyle. (Four swimmers per relay).

Float/Tube Relay:Each swimmer completes one length of the pool while in a pool tube or on a pool float. Bring your own float or tube!(Four swimmers per relay).

Tandem Race: A team of 2 swims a lap of the pool together. One swimmer is the arms and the other swimmer is the legs. (Swimmer doing the legs holds on to the legs of the swimmer doing the arms).

Boat Race: A team of 4 will make a boat using ONLY duct tape, noodles, and cardboard. Be creative! You will be responsible for making your team of 4 and making your team's boat to bring to the event!

Evening Practice Sign Ups
Hammond Park Pool

Evening practices are meant for swimmers who are unable to attend the morning practices. Because we have limited space in the evenings (the pool is still open and we only have a few lanes), swimmers should make every effort to attend the morning practice.

However, if transportation is an issue or there are activity/camp conflicts in the morning, we do offer evening practices on a sign up basis.

Parents: If your plans change after you sign up for a practice, please remember to delete your sign up if it is no longer needed.

Evening Sign Up Link

Mondays through Thursdays:
7:00pm-7:30pm (8&U, 6&U)
7:30pm-8:00pm (9-10)
8:00pm-8:30pm (11&O)

Suit Fitting
Hammond Park Pool
Start: 12:00 PM
End: 4:00 PM

Hammond Park has a team suit and a team swim cap. Our vendor (Metro Swim Shop) will be on site at Hammond Park on Sunday, May 21st from 12pm-4pm for a suit fitting. Swimmers can try on suits to ensure they have the correct size and have the option of purchasing a suit at the suit fitting (and ordering personalized caps).

Families may also opt to order team suits and team caps online through our online team portal with Metro (link will be provided once it goes live). Suits and caps ordered online will have to pay for shipping (which is not the case at the suit fitting date).

Finally - you can also find our team suit online or at other vendors. It is the Dolfin Reliance Colorblock DBX Back (Female Suit) and Dolfin Reliance Colorblock Jammer (Male Suit), both in red/black.

Team suits are not required, but swimmers who will compete in meets are encouraged to wear the team suit. If a swimmer does not wear a team suit, we ask that the swimmer wear a suit with team colors (black, red, white) that does not display the logo of another team (such as a year-round club team).
